MindMap Gallery Writing Student Experiment Reports
This mind map elaborates on the key elements of writing student experiment reports. Firstly, understanding the purpose sets the tone and focus of the report. Secondly, constructing a clear structure ensures logical coherence, typically including sections like introduction, methods, results, and discussion. Lastly, adopting appropriate writing style and language enhances accuracy, conciseness, and comprehensibility.

Introduction to Unsaturated Polyester Resin: It is an important thermosetting resin with various excellent properties. It has a wide range of applications and is used in the construction industry to produce fiberglass products such as doors, windows, decorative panels, etc; Used in the automotive industry for manufacturing body components. The advantages of use include simple molding process, low cost, and chemical corrosion resistance. However, it also faces challenges and limitations, such as relatively poor heat resistance and susceptibility to aging. During use, corresponding protective measures should be taken according to specific application scenarios, such as adding heat-resistant agents, antioxidants, etc., to extend their service life and fully leverage their advantages.
